https://bugs.koha-community.org/bugzilla3/show_bug.cgi?id=35151 --- Comment #3 from Pedro Amorim <pedro.amorim@ptfs-europe.com> --- I think, ideally, this is what we'd do: 1) Update ILLModuleCopyrightClearance handling to be a ILL:Workflow stage like TypeDisclaimer or Availability, see bug 33716. The difference between CopyrightClearance and the other 2 is that CopyrightClearance only shows up in the OPAC and comes up before the create form, whereas the other 2 show up after the create form. I wanted to do this in bug 33716 but was out of scope for that specific bug. 2) sub backend_create should not handle ILLModuleCopyrightClearance directly, but instead have something like Koha::Illrequest::Workflow::CopyrightClearance->show_copyrightclearance and have that class do all the HTML customization logic handling.
